英文摘要
Several diseases such as diabetes, arteriosclerosis, and hypertension affect the blood vessels in the retina of the eye. Specifically, the shape, width, and tortuosity of the vessels are modified by the disease processes. Similar changes are also seen in premature infants, in a condition known as retinopathy of prematurity. In addition, images of the retina can reveal the presence of pathological features, such as exudates, microaneurysms, hemorrhages, venous beading, and neovascularization. Quantitative analysis of the architecture of the vasculature of the retina and changes as above could assist in the monitoring of the stage of the disease processes, as well as in evaluating the effects of treatment. We propose to develop digital image processing and pattern analysis techniques for computer-aided detection and quantitative analysis of features as above in order to assist in the assessment of the related pathological processes by opthalmologists and other clinical specialists.The project will include the development of algorithms to analyze the shape, width, and tortuosity of blood vessels using shape factors, measures of complexity, and fractal analysis. The methods will be designed to facilitate longitudinal quantitative analysis to aid follow-up of patients with retinal pathology and assessment of the effect of treatment. The methods will be tested with publicly available databases of retinal images, as well as with images obtained from  the Alberta Children's Hospital.
